It’s November again. Seven years ago this month, in November 1995, my friend Anne died while we were all at university, of carbon monoxide poisoning from a faulty boiler. The installer was fined four thousand pounds. Apparently CO is the most common form of accidental poisoning in the US, with eight thousand deaths a year. Now that we’re coming into winter, and especially if you’re in student housing, go out and buy a carbon monoxide detector. Don’t put it off. I still miss my friend. Make sure you don’t have to miss yours. ——-
